归档工件时,jenkins会抛出异常

时间:2014-01-22 05:58:33

标签: jenkins

所有,
在完成编译后归档工件时,jenkins引发了异常 这里出现错误消息:

     Archiving artifacts
12:35:16  ERROR: Publisher hudson.tasks.ArtifactArchiver aborted due to exception
12:35:16  java.lang.IllegalArgumentException: Negative time
12:35:16    at java.io.File.setLastModified(File.java:1344)
12:35:16    at hudson.FilePath.readFromTar(FilePath.java:2080)
12:35:16    at hudson.FilePath.copyRecursiveTo(FilePath.java:2000)
12:35:16    at jenkins.model.StandardArtifactManager.archive(StandardArtifactManager.java:57)
12:35:16    at hudson.tasks.ArtifactArchiver.perform(ArtifactArchiver.java:140)
12:35:16    at hudson.tasks.BuildStepMonitor$1.perform(BuildStepMonitor.java:20)
12:35:16    at hudson.model.AbstractBuild$AbstractBuildExecution.perform(AbstractBuild.java:785)
12:35:16    at hudson.model.AbstractBuild$AbstractBuildExecution.performAllBuildSteps(AbstractBuild.java:757)
12:35:16    at hu2:35:16    at hudson.model.AbstractBuild$AbstractBuildExecution.post(AbstractBuild.java:706)
12:35:16    at hudson.model.Run.execute(Run.java:1703)
12:35:16    at hudson.maven.MavenModuleSetBuild.run(MavenModuleSetBuild.java:519)
12:35:16    at hudson.model.ResourceController.execute(ResourceController.java:88)
12:35:16    at hudson.model.Executor.run(Executor.java:231)  dson.maven.MavenModuleSetBuild$MavenModuleSetBuildExecution.post2(MavenModuleSetBuild.java:1030)
1

感谢
史蒂芬

3 个答案:

答案 0 :(得分:1)

这可能是由于神器大于8GB而引起的。

请参阅Jenkins错误报告JENKINS-10629

答案 1 :(得分:0)

你的工件会产生像空格+ -._等奇怪的字符吗?尝试删除它们,事情应该正常工作。

答案 2 :(得分:0)

如果要归档的任何文件的名称太长(例如,具有太多字符),也会出现此问题。